CVE-2006-6469: Medium severity Xerox WorkCentre vulnerability

Xerox WorkCentre and WorkCentre Pro before 12.050.03.000, 13.x before 13.050.03.000, and 14.x before 14.050.03.000 do not block the postgres port (5432/tcp), which has unknown impact and remote attack vectors, probably related to unauthorized connections to a PostgreSQL daemon.

What is the severity of CVE-2006-6469?

CVE-2006-6469 is considered a medium severity vulnerability due to the potential for unauthorized access to the PostgreSQL database.

2

How do I fix CVE-2006-6469?

To fix CVE-2006-6469, update your Xerox WorkCentre or WorkCentre Pro to versions 12.050.03.000, 13.050.03.000, or 14.050.03.000 or higher.

3

What devices are affected by CVE-2006-6469?

CVE-2006-6469 affects Xerox WorkCentre and WorkCentre Pro models running on software versions prior to 12.050.03.000, 13.050.03.000, and 14.050.03.000.
